Output fba33d39df61767da47252aecf107b995b916ed22800807031d8a5d1d1cbde5f:0

value
78253
script pubkey
OP_0 OP_PUSHBYTES_20 4320ebbd0e63cd4fc9dc22867d8888d895761033
address
bc1qgvswh0gwv0x5ljwuy2r8mzygmz2hvypnnxehx8
transaction
fba33d39df61767da47252aecf107b995b916ed22800807031d8a5d1d1cbde5f
confirmations
294787
spent
true